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Captions
- Credit rollover limited to 3x monthly maximum, forcing spending within quarters
- Free plan provides limited editing capability, requiring immediate paid upgrade
- Minimum 3-day refund window and 10-20 percent credit usage threshold restricts refunds
- Per-credit pricing model increases costs for high-volume video production
- Enterprise plan requires custom negotiation with no transparent pricing
Vellum
- Pricing varies significantly by computational tier, making budget planning difficult
- Requires explicit permission for sensitive actions, limiting autonomy
- Self-hosting option may intimidate non-technical users
- Learning curve to develop customizations with plugins

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Captions: What is the price of the Max plan?
The Max plan costs $24.99 per month and includes 500 AI credits per month, AI Edit styles, digital twins, chat-based editor, and custom B-roll.
SourceVellum: How does Vellum protect my data privacy?
Vellum uses permission-based controls requiring explicit approval for sensitive actions. Data is encrypted and the option for self-hosting provides complete data control. Open-source deployment option allows hosting on your own infrastructure.
SourceCaptions: How many languages are supported for captions?
Captions supports 100+ languages for auto-caption generation with 100+ caption style options.
SourceVellum: Can I use Vellum for business team collaboration?
Vellum is primarily designed as a personal assistant with persistent identity. For team collaboration, platforms like Lindy offer better multi-user features with shared credit pools and Slack workspace integration.
SourceCaptions: Can I use Captions on mobile devices?
Yes, Captions is available on iOS App Store and Google Play for mobile editing, along with the web-based editor.
SourceVellum: What does the free tier include?
Vellum offers free starter credits to begin using the platform. Beyond that, it operates on a pay-as-you-go credit model with paid tiers starting at $30/month for increased computational resources and bundled credits.
SourceCaptions: What does the Scale pricing tier include?
Scale plans offer 1,400, 2,800, or 5,600 AI credits per month at $69.99, $139.99, and $279.99 respectively, with everything in Max plus access to sophisticated generative AI models.
